Output 1d4fb20e4ef795e56ef762d6bb0602e36414b671c3074de8e5fb93bd04697bb1:1

value
21682160
script pubkey
OP_0 OP_PUSHBYTES_20 8570786ed59e7eeb0e15ee050a4cd62da0dae2c6
address
bc1qs4c8smk4nelwkrs4aczs5nxk9ksd4ckxms4eer
transaction
1d4fb20e4ef795e56ef762d6bb0602e36414b671c3074de8e5fb93bd04697bb1
confirmations
100136
spent
true